Solderability When reaching the reflow temperature, metallic silver (Ag) will react with metallic tin (Sn) to form a eutectic, so it is not possible to directly plate tin on the silver terminal of the chip inductor. Printed circuit boards (PCBs) are vulnerable to environmental influences; for example, the traces are corrosion-prone and may be improperly etched leaving partial shorts, while the vias may be insufficiently plated through or filled with solder. [4] Ideally contact resistance should be low and stable, however weak contact pressure, mechanical vibration, corrosion, and the formation of passivizing oxide layers and contacts can alter contact resistance significantly, leading to resistance heating and circuit failure.
